Paris invented the idea of luxury hospitality. The palace hotel, the haute cuisine restaurant, the concept of service as an art — these things were not copied from somewhere else. They were originated here, on these streets, in these buildings, by people who understood that the experience of a place is inseparable from the quality of attention it receives.

Le Bristol has been on Rue du Faubourg Saint-Honoré since 1925. That address, and everything it represents, shapes everything about the hotel. The garden is real. The orange trees are real. The rooftop pool with its view to Sacré-Cœur is one of the genuinely unrepeatable urban experiences in Europe.

Paris is a year-round city — but autumn is when it belongs to itself. September and October: the crowds thin, the light changes, and the city moves at a pace that makes sense. That is when to go.
